Output 6b0943061b661dafaa66df5f346cf3ed3ebf557ce9361515635175454db6e2f2:11

value
26798136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c8993a2200c1200018ec01d0a19aae8d78f4eef OP_EQUAL
address
M93T9jCNQepwZaDVsE7CuvJ12TXAtkXVxJ
transaction
6b0943061b661dafaa66df5f346cf3ed3ebf557ce9361515635175454db6e2f2
spent
true